@maxthebest685 I don't think it's about converting one from another as such, just seeing things in a different light.
"Things are not always what they seam" Here are some URBEX images that my provide some inspiration: The perfect model | Flickr - Photo Sharing! Mysterious reflection | Flickr - Photo Sharing! ![]() Not saying you have to make a decaying environment but they have developed an unique beauty of their own. Another example could be a fair ground, meant to be a place of fun and excitement.. but how many of us were terrified of clowns when we where young? Hospitals.. a place of sanctuary and new health, or death and suffering? Asylums, prisons, space craft, underground train station, pirate galleon, school... All places that can evoke an emotional response, for good or bad. Just let your imagination run wild ![]() Last edited by wolfsage; 18-06-2011 at 07:15 AM. |
